The offline coupling of liquid chromatography (LC) to MALDI mass spectrometry (LC-MALDI) has been shown to be a relevant technique in proteomics, comprising protein profiling and protein identification capabilities. Major advantages are the reduction of complexity and selection of precursor ions for the MS/MS data acquisition without any time constrains.
The PROTEINEER fc II enables automatic liquid handling for MALDI preparation of LC separated peptide fractions. It automates the Proteomics workflow from LC-separation to mass spectrometric identification and characterization by Bruker FLEX™-Series MALDI TOF and TOF/TOF systems.
The PROTEINEER fc II collects samples separated on nano- and capillary-LC systems directly onto the MALDI target. Discrete fractions of the eluted peptides can be deposited on Prespotted AnchorChip targets, 384 MALDI AnchorChip targets, or into well plates. As an option, a supporting liquid (e.g. matrix solution) can be added directly to the LC-flow prior to deposition onto the MALDI target via sheath flow.
